Rental Market Trends in Port Coquitlam, BC

What is the average rent in Port Coquitlam, BC?

$1,709/month

Average Rent

365 Sq Ft

Average Apartment Size

+0.3%

Increase in the Last Year

As of July 2026, the average rent in Port Coquitlam, BC was $1,709/month. When you rent an apartment in Port Coquitlam, you can expect to pay as little as $1,846 to as much as $2,307, depending on the location and size of the apartment.

How much has average rent changed in Port Coquitlam, BC?

In the past year, rent has increased by 0.3%, which averages out to $6 more per month.

What salary do I need to live comfortably in Port Coquitlam, BC?

Because the average rent in Port Coquitlam is $1,709, you’ll want to make about $5,696 per month or $68,352 per year. The general guideline is to pay no more than 30 percent of your monthly income on rent. However, you’ll want to consider additional factors, such as your monthly bills and other expenses. Frequently Asked Questions

What is the average rent in Port Coquitlam?

The average rent in Port Coquitlam is $1,709 per month, which is 0.5% lower than the national average of $1,718.

Are rents going up or down in Port Coquitlam?

Rents in Port Coquitlam, BC are increasing, with prices up 0.3% year-over-year and $6 more per month.

What rent range is most common in Port Coquitlam?

In Port Coquitlam, BC, 44% of apartments fall above $2,000/month, though prices may vary depending on location and other factors.
